What is the average price of a house in Bowes, Enfield?
The average price for a house in Bowes, Enfield is £672k, costing on average £803 per sqft.
Average prices of houses by bedroom count are: £517k for a two-bedroom, £617k for a three-bedroom, £739k for a four-bedroom, and £958k for a five-bedroom.
What share of houses in Bowes, Enfield feature gardens and parking?
In Bowes, Enfield, 94% of houses have a garden and 55% include parking.
What is the breakdown of property types in Bowes, Enfield?
The housing mix in Bowes, Enfield is 5% detached, 22% semi-detached, 72% terraced, and 1% other.
What is the most expensive area in Bowes, Enfield to buy a home?
The most expensive area to buy a house in Bowes, Enfield is N13, where the average property is £761k. The second and third most expensive areas are N11 with an average price of £735k and N22 with an average price of £727k .
What is the cheapest area in Bowes, Enfield to buy a home?
The cheapest area to buy a house in Bowes, Enfield is N18, where the average property is £463k. The second and third cheapest areas are N22 with an average price of £727k and N11 with an average price of £735k .

What is the average price of a flat in Bowes, Enfield?
The average price for a flat in Bowes, Enfield is £384k, costing on average £655 per sqft.
Average prices of flats by bedroom count are: £289k for a one-bedroom, £405k for a two-bedroom, £468k for a three-bedroom, and £703k for a four-bedroom.
What share of flats in Bowes, Enfield feature balconies and parking?
In Bowes, Enfield, 27% of flats have a balcony and 49% include parking.
What is the breakdown of lease types in Bowes, Enfield?
The leasing mix in Bowes, Enfield is 97% leasehold and 3% freehold.
What is the most expensive area in Bowes, Enfield to buy a flat?
The most expensive area to buy a flat in Bowes, Enfield is N22, where the average property is £421k. The second and third most expensive areas are N11 with an average price of £405k and N13 with an average price of £390k .
What is the cheapest area in Bowes, Enfield to buy a flat?
The cheapest area to buy a flat in Bowes, Enfield is N18, where the average property is £318k. The second and third cheapest areas are N13 with an average price of £390k and N11 with an average price of £405k .
